My Project

How will the specific items you’re requesting make a difference in their learning?

The art supplies, including Sharpie Brush Twin Markers, cardstock, glue sticks, and a paper trimmer, will provide students with the tools needed to create calming, expressive art that encourages emotional regulation and self-expression.

These materials will help students engage in creative activities that promote Social Emotional Learning (SEL) by allowing them to visualize and manage their emotions. The positive wristbands, soothing sounds of a tabletop waterfall fountain, and 3-D sand motion display will further enhance the calming environment, giving students a safe space to express their feelings and develop emotional awareness.

What are your goals for this project?

The goal of this project is to foster emotional growth and creative expression in my students by providing them with essential materials for art activities that support SEL. I aim to create an environment where students can explore their emotions, manage stress, and express themselves in healthy ways through art. These activities will not only help them build emotional resilience but also strengthen their ability to communicate and problem-solve creatively throughout the year.

What makes your students special?

My students are a diverse group with unique needs, strengths, and challenges. They come from various backgrounds and are learning to navigate their emotions while engaging in a variety of social and academic experiences. These students have a deep desire to connect with their peers, build self-confidence, and explore their creativity. The opportunity to express themselves through art will allow them to process and understand their emotions while fostering a positive and supportive classroom environment.
